Abstract

A method includes recognizing an electrosurgical probe coupled to an electrosurgical generator, selecting a mode of the electrosurgical generator based upon the recognized probe, setting a therapy profile based upon the selected mode, and displaying the therapy profile. The generator can include user inputs for modifying the therapy profile. A computer implemented method for achieving a target temperature includes: a) receiving the target temperature; b) calculating a first set temperature; c) commanding a first output power level until a measured temperature is equal to or greater than the first set temperature; d) calculating an updated set temperature based upon the target temperature; e) commanding a second output power level until the measured temperature is equal to or greater than the updated set temperature; and repeating d and e until the updated set temperature is equal to the target temperature.

Claims (24)

1. A computer program stored on a computer readable medium, the computer program comprising instructions for:

a) receiving a target temperature;

b) receiving a first generator output setting corresponding to a first generator output power;

c) commanding the first generator output setting when a difference between the target temperature and a measured temperature is greater than a specified value;

d) calculating a second generator output setting if the first generator output power is less than a maximum allowed generator output power for an identified surgical probe and if the difference between the target temperature and the measured temperature is greater than the specified value,

wherein the second generator output setting corresponds to a second generator output power that is greater than the first generator output power, and

commanding the second generator output setting;

e) calculating a third generator output setting if the first generator output power is greater than the maximum allowed generator output power for the identified surgical probe and the difference between the target temperature and the measured temperature is greater than the specified value,

wherein the third generator output setting corresponds to a third generator output power that is less than the first generator output power, and

commanding the third generator output setting; and

f) repeating c through e until the difference between the target temperature and the measured temperature is less than or equal to the specified value.

2. The computer program of claim 1 wherein instructions for receiving the target temperature comprises instructions for receiving a user input.

3. The computer program of claim 1 wherein instructions for calculating the second generator output setting comprise instructions for adding a predetermined value to the first generator output setting.

4. The computer program of claim 1 wherein instructions for calculating the third generator output setting comprise instructions for subtracting a predetermined value from the first generator output setting.

5. The computer program of claim 1 further comprising instructions for:

g) calculating a fourth generator output setting corresponding to a fourth generator output power if the difference between the target temperature and the measured temperature is less than or equal to the specified value; and

h) commanding the fourth generator output setting.

6. The computer program of claim 5 wherein instructions for calculating the fourth generator output setting comprise instructions for calculating the fourth generator output setting using a control algorithm.

7. The computer program of claim 6 wherein the control algorithm comprises setting the fourth generator output setting equal to a first constant multiplied by an integral of an error value plus a second constant multiplied by the error value, wherein the first constant and the second constant are defined for an identified surgical probe and the error value equals the target temperature minus the measured temperature.

8. The computer program of claim 7 further comprising instructions for limiting the fourth generator output control setting to a maximum value.

9. The computer program of claim 8 wherein the maximum value comprises the first generator output control setting.

10. The computer program of claim 8 further comprising instructions for not integrating the error value when the fourth generator control setting is equal to the maximum value.

11. The computer program of claim 7 further comprising instructions for limiting the fourth generator output control setting to a minimum value.

12. The computer program of claim 11 wherein the minimum value comprises zero.
